Places in Middle-earth
Durthang
Type: Fortresses, Towers, Defenses
Region: Mordor/Allies
Location: A castle at the point where the Ephel Duath met the hills of Udûn.
Description: "A few miles north, high up in the angle where the western spur branched away from the main range, stood the old castle of Durthang, now one of the many orc-holds that clustered about the dale of Udûn. A road, already visible in the growing light, came winding down from it, until only a mile or two from where the hobbits lay it turned east and ran along a shelf cut in the side of the spur, and so went down into the plain, and on to the Isenmouthe."
The Return of the King, LoTR Book 6, Ch 2, The Land of Shadow
